## Description

Qaly | ECG Reader delivers expert ECG interpretations from certified cardiographic technicians. With 500,000+ ECGs read and 200,000+ members, it supports Apple Watch, Fitbit, Kardia, Withings, Garmin, WHOOP and more. Get analyses of 30+ palpitations and abnormal rhythms (Afib, SVT, PAC, PVC) and track HRV for stress and recovery. Reports are produced within minutes and can be shared securely with your doctor.

Developed by Stanford cardiologists and engineers, Qaly is designed to complement medical care with human expertise. The app integrates with the Health app to display PR, QRS, and QTc intervals and provides professional interpretations beyond typical ECG analyzers. It’s available where regulatory clearances exist (FDA CE UKCA TGA Health Canada). Note: it is not medical advice, and call emergency services if you have an urgent condition. Not available on iPad.

## Review summary

Users praise fast, expert technician reviews and the AI+human analysis, along with clear explanations and long-term ECG insights that offer peace of mind. Recurring downsides are billing problems, weak support, accuracy/lead limitations, limited data access, and occasional reliability issues. The app is valuable when functioning, but pricing, support, and reliability concerns are commonly cited.

### Pros

- Fast, responsive human ECG reviews by technicians.
- Hybrid AI analysis with an option to have real humans review ECGs.
- Clear, easy-to-understand explanations of results.
- Useful insights and long-term tracking of ECG metrics (PVC/PAC burden, intervals).
- Provides peace of mind during symptoms or exercise and helps monitor health between doctor visits.

### Cons

- Billing and pricing transparency issues: unexpected charges, ongoing charges after cancellation, and unclear upfront pricing.
- Customer support responsiveness problems: difficulty contacting support and delays with data deletion or account issues.
- Accuracy and device limitations: single-lead readings, not FDA approved, potential misreads or mislabeling, and limited 12-lead applicability.
- Limited data access: only a small set of ECGs load (often 8) and no easy way to manually upload ECGs.
- Reliability issues: app freezes or doesn't work on newer devices and long wait times for reviews.
